Level 2 Teaching Assistant

Level 2 Teaching Assistant

We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Level 2 Teaching Assistant to join our team.

This is a great opportunity for a new or experienced educator to become a familiar face in a school where staffing, culture and community go hand in hand.

You’ll be joining a supportive, inclusive school that puts wellbeing and community at the centre of everything they do. It’s a good fit for someone who wants to become a familiar face in a school that values consistency.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Provide general support to the class and on a one-to-one basis
  • Keep the children engaged and on task throughout the school day
  • Prepare daily resources and support learning activities
  • Foster a positive, nurturing learning environment
  • Work collaboratively with teaching and support staff

Requirements:

  • Level 2 Teaching Assistant Qualification
  • Experience and strong knowledge of Phonics
  • Patient, nurturing, and adaptable approach
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ills
  • Commitment to supporting the child’s academic and emotional development
